Current processors (CPUs), graphics processors (GPUs) and motherboards are equipped with numerical temperature sensors. Their main purpose is the cooling system: automatically increasing fan speed when overheating, reducing the processor clock frequency or activating protection against overheating. However, these sensors can also be used for other purposes, as OpenAI research shows..
